summaryrefslogtreecommitdiffstats
path: root/qemu/tests/qemu-iotests/128
diff options
context:
space:
mode:
authorRajithaY <rajithax.yerrumsetty@intel.com>2017-04-25 03:31:15 -0700
committerRajitha Yerrumchetty <rajithax.yerrumsetty@intel.com>2017-05-22 06:48:08 +0000
commitbb756eebdac6fd24e8919e2c43f7d2c8c4091f59 (patch)
treeca11e03542edf2d8f631efeca5e1626d211107e3 /qemu/tests/qemu-iotests/128
parenta14b48d18a9ed03ec191cf16b162206998a895ce (diff)
Adding qemu as a submodule of KVMFORNFV
This Patch includes the changes to add qemu as a submodule to kvmfornfv repo and make use of the updated latest qemu for the execution of all testcase Change-Id: I1280af507a857675c7f81d30c95255635667bdd7 Signed-off-by:RajithaY<rajithax.yerrumsetty@intel.com>
Diffstat (limited to 'qemu/tests/qemu-iotests/128')
-rwxr-xr-xqemu/tests/qemu-iotests/12890
1 files changed, 0 insertions, 90 deletions
diff --git a/qemu/tests/qemu-iotests/128 b/qemu/tests/qemu-iotests/128
deleted file mode 100755
index 0976a1813..000000000
--- a/qemu/tests/qemu-iotests/128
+++ /dev/null
@@ -1,90 +0,0 @@
-#!/bin/bash
-#
-# Test that opening O_DIRECT succeeds when image file I/O produces EIO
-#
-# Copyright (C) 2015 Red Hat, Inc.
-#
-# This program is free software; you can redistribute it and/or modify
-# it under the terms of the GNU General Public License as published by
-# the Free Software Foundation; either version 2 of the License, or
-# (at your option) any later version.
-#
-# This program is distributed in the hope that it will be useful,
-# but WITHOUT ANY WARRANTY; without even the implied warranty of
-# M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the
-# GNU General Public License for more details.
-#
-# You should have received a copy of the GNU General Public License
-# along with this program. If not, see <http://www.gnu.org/licenses/>.
-#
-
-# creator
-owner=stefanha@redhat.com
-
-seq=`basename $0`
-echo "QA output created by $seq"
-
-here=`pwd`
-status=1 # failure is the default!
-
-devname="eiodev$$"
-sudo=""
-
-_sudo_qemu_io_wrapper()
-{
- (exec $sudo "$QEMU_IO_PROG" $QEMU_IO_OPTIONS "$@")
-}
-
-_setup_eiodev()
-{
- # This test should either be run as root or with passwordless sudo
- for cmd in "" "sudo -n"; do
- echo "0 $((1024 * 1024 * 1024 / 512)) error" | \
- $cmd dmsetup create "$devname" 2>/dev/null
- if [ "$?" -eq 0 ]; then
- sudo="$cmd"
- return
- fi
- done
- _notrun "root privileges required to run dmsetup"
-}
-
-_cleanup_eiodev()
-{
- for cmd in "" "sudo -n"; do
- $cmd dmsetup remove "$devname" 2>/dev/null
- if [ "$?" -eq 0 ]; then
- return
- fi
- done
-}
-
-_cleanup()
-{
- _cleanup_eiodev
-}
-trap "_cleanup; exit \$status" 0 1 2 3 15
-
-# get standard environment, filters and checks
-. ./common.rc
-. ./common.filter
-
-_supported_fmt raw
-_supported_proto file
-_supported_os Linux
-
-_setup_eiodev
-
-TEST_IMG="/dev/mapper/$devname"
-
-echo
-echo "== reading from error device =="
-# Opening image should succeed but the read operation should fail
-_sudo_qemu_io_wrapper --format "$IMGFMT" --nocache \
- -c "read 0 65536" "$TEST_IMG" \
- | _filter_qemu_io
-
-# success, all done
-echo "*** done"
-rm -f $seq.full
-status=0